public class JAXBBond<T> implements XMLBridge<T> {

    JAXBContextWrapper parent;
    TypeInfo typeInfo;
    TypeMappingInfo mappingInfo;
    boolean isParameterizedType = false;

    public JAXBBond(JAXBContextWrapper p, TypeInfo ti) {
        this.parent = p;
        this.typeInfo = ti;
        if (parent.infoMap != null) {
            mappingInfo = parent.infoMap.get(ti);
        }
        if (mappingInfo != null) {
            isParameterizedType = (mappingInfo.getType() instanceof ParameterizedType);
        }
    }

    @Override
    public BindingContext context() {
        return parent;
    }

    @Override
    public TypeInfo getTypeInfo() {
        return typeInfo;
    }

    @Override
    public void marshal(T object, XMLStreamWriter output,
            AttachmentMarshaller am) throws JAXBException {
        JAXBMarshaller marshaller = null;
        try {
            marshaller = parent.mpool.allocate();
            marshaller.setAttachmentMarshaller(am);
            marshaller.setProperty(javax.xml.bind.Marshaller.JAXB_FRAGMENT,
                    true);
            boolean isEx = (output instanceof XMLStreamWriterEx);
            if (mappingInfo != null) {
                if (isParameterizedType) {
                    JAXBTypeElement jte = new JAXBTypeElement(
                            mappingInfo.getXmlTagName(), object,
                            (ParameterizedType) mappingInfo.getType());
                    if (isEx) {
                        marshaller.marshal(jte, new NewStreamWriterRecord(
                                (XMLStreamWriterEx) output), mappingInfo);
                    } else {
                        marshaller.marshal(jte, output, mappingInfo);
                    }
                } else {
                    JAXBElement<T> elt = new JAXBElement<T>(
                            mappingInfo.getXmlTagName(),
                            (Class<T>) typeInfo.type, object);
                    if (isEx) {
                        marshaller.marshal(elt, new NewStreamWriterRecord(
                                (XMLStreamWriterEx) output), mappingInfo);
                    } else {
                        marshaller.marshal(elt, output, mappingInfo);
                    }
                }
            } else {
                if (isEx) {
                    marshaller.marshal(object, new NewStreamWriterRecord(
                            (XMLStreamWriterEx) output));
                } else {
                    marshaller.marshal(object, output);
                }
            }
        } finally {
            if (marshaller != null) {
                marshaller.setAttachmentMarshaller(null);
                parent.mpool.replace(marshaller);
            }
        }
    }

    // This is used in RPC
    @Override
    public T unmarshal(XMLStreamReader in, AttachmentUnmarshaller au)
            throws JAXBException {
        JAXBUnmarshaller unmarshaller = null;
        try {
            QName tagName = null;
            if (in.getEventType() == XMLStreamConstants.START_ELEMENT) {
                tagName = in.getName();
            }

            unmarshaller = parent.upool.allocate();
            unmarshaller.setAttachmentUnmarshaller(au);

            Object o;
            if (in instanceof XMLStreamReaderEx) {
                CustomXMLStreamReaderReader cr = new CustomXMLStreamReaderReader();
                XMLStreamReaderInputSource is = new XMLStreamReaderInputSource(
                        in);
                SAXSource saxSource = new SAXSource(cr, is);
                o = ((mappingInfo != null) ? unmarshaller.unmarshal(saxSource,
                        mappingInfo) : unmarshaller.unmarshal(saxSource));
            } else {
                o = ((mappingInfo != null) ? unmarshaller.unmarshal(in,
                        mappingInfo) : unmarshaller.unmarshal(in));
            }

            if (o instanceof JAXBElement) {
                o = ((JAXBElement) o).getValue();
            }
            // TODO recycle to pool

            // Workaround for Eclipselink JAXB not consuming END_ELEMENT.
            try {
                if (in.getEventType() == XMLStreamConstants.END_ELEMENT && in.getName().equals(tagName)) {
                    in.next();
                }
            } catch (XMLStreamException e) {
                throw new WebServiceException(e);
            }
            return (T) o;
        } finally {
            if (unmarshaller != null) {
                unmarshaller.setAttachmentUnmarshaller(null);
                parent.upool.replace(unmarshaller);
            }
        }
    }

    public static class CustomXMLStreamReaderReader extends XMLStreamReaderReader {

        @Override
        protected void parseCharactersEvent(XMLStreamReader xmlStreamReader)
                throws SAXException {
            // super.parseCharactersEvent(xmlStreamReader);
            XMLStreamReaderEx xrex = (XMLStreamReaderEx) xmlStreamReader;
            try {
                CharSequence characters = xrex.getPCDATA();
                if (characters instanceof Base64Data) {
                    contentHandler.characters(characters);
                } else {
                    String value = characters.toString();
                    contentHandler.characters(value.toCharArray(), 0,
                            value.length());
                }
            } catch (Exception ex) {
                throw new WebServiceException(ex);
            }
        }

        @Override
        public Object getValue(CharSequence characters, Class<?> dataType) {
            if (Base64Data.class.equals(characters.getClass())) {
                if (DataHandler.class == dataType || Image.class == dataType
                        || Source.class == dataType
                        || MimeMultipart.class == dataType) {
                    return ((Base64Data) characters).getDataHandler();
                } else if (byte[].class == dataType) {
                    return ((Base64Data) characters).getExact();
                }
            }
            return null;
        }
    }

    public static class NewStreamWriterRecord extends XMLStreamWriterRecord {

        private transient XMLStreamWriterEx xsw;

        public NewStreamWriterRecord(XMLStreamWriterEx xsw) {
            super(xsw);
            this.xsw = xsw;
        }

        @Override
        public void characters(QName schemaType, Object value, String mimeType, boolean isCData) {
            if (mimeType != null) {
                if (value instanceof DataHandler) {
                    try {
                        xsw.writeBinary((DataHandler) value);
                    } catch (XMLStreamException e) {
                        throw new WebServiceException(e);
                    }
                    return;
                } else if (value instanceof byte[]) {
                    try {
                        byte[] b = (byte[])value;
                        xsw.writeBinary(b,0,b.length, null);
                    } catch (XMLStreamException e) {
                        throw new WebServiceException(e);
                    }
                    return;
                }
            }
            super.characters(schemaType, value, mimeType, isCData);
        }
        private void readObject(ObjectInputStream aInputStream) throws ClassNotFoundException, IOException {
            throw new UnsupportedOperationException();
        }
       
        private void writeObject(ObjectOutputStream oos) throws IOException {
            throw new UnsupportedOperationException();
        }   
    }
